One use is in Indian cooking to make a dense bread that is cooked on a stovetop, often called rotlo (not to be confused with roti or rotli which is a thin whole wheat bread). The ingredients are simple, juwar or sorghum flour and water. The bread by itself is very bland, but paired with a curry dish, it makes for a hearty, filling and nutrious meal.
